
Valorant’s 10.07 update seems like it’s just a patch full of bugfixes, and it technically is. However, there are a few of these fixes that are much more important than you’d think.
As time has gone on, the kits for Valorant Agents have gotten more and more complex. Their abilities have a lot more going on than someone like Brimstone who’s essentially smokes, a molly, a team buff and a big laser.
As such, some of the newer Agents have had some issues related to their abilities not working quite as intended. So, this patch is mainly focused on fixing several bugs with characters like Waylay and Vyse whose kits have some strange interactions with game mechanics, as well as fixing a number of different Agents being visible through nearsight.
This patch doesn’t have balance changes like 10.06, but there are a few important QoL changes in here that will be buffs/nerfs to certain Agents.

Valorant 10.07 patch notes

Agents
Chamber
- Fixed an issue where Chamber’s watch and glasses could be seen while nearsighted.
Clove
- Fixed an issue where Clove’s Ruse battlefield view could be seen from underneath elevated locations while they have it equipped.
- Fixed an issue where Clove’s Pick-Me-Up duration was incorrect for observer/spectator clients.
Cypher
- Fixed an issue where opponents who teleported out of the Trapwire after being hit could run through the same reactivated wire without getting tethered.
- Note: This is a big buff for Cypher against very specific Agents
Deadlock
- Fixed an issue where Deadlock’s netted VFX could show through thin walls.
KAY/O
- Fixed an issue where KAY/O’s revive SFX would persist after being killed while being resurrected by an ally during NULL/CMD.
Omen
- Fixed an issue where Omen could not see properly when casting Dark Cover if he was overlapping another dense smoke (smokes that obscure vision inside, e.g. Jett Cloudburst, Brimstone Sky Smoke, etc.).
- Fixed an issue where Omen’s Dark Cover targeting sensitivity could get stuck at a lower value until his next smoke cast if he died while attempting to cast Dark Cover.
Reyna
- Fixed an issue where Reyna’s ultimate visuals could show through nearsights.
Sova
- Fixed an issue where Sova’s arm and Drone overlapped each other in Agent Select.
Tejo
- Fixed an issue where Armageddon’s floor indicator persisted across rounds.
Vyse
- Fixed an issue where enemies could get stuck inside Vyse’s wall if the wall was overlapping with a smoke ability at specific times.
- Fixed an issue where enemies could get stuck in Vyse’s Shear if they jumped when it was triggered.
- Fixed an issue where Vyse’s Shear’s SFX could get stuck playing for enemies after moving out of range or if Vyse dies.
Waylay
- Fixed an issue so Waylay will teleport properly back if she activates her Refract while picking up an ult orb.
- Fixed an issue where Waylay could activate Refract outside of the playable space on Abyss.
- Fixed an issue so Waylay should no longer end looking straight up in the air when she triggers Refract return when she’s directly above the teleport point.
